About

Andy H.F. Chow is a scholar working on Transportation, Control and Systems Engineering and Building and Construction. According to data from OpenAlex, Andy H.F. Chow has authored 102 papers receiving a total of 1.9k indexed citations (citations by other indexed papers that have themselves been cited), including 73 papers in Transportation, 61 papers in Control and Systems Engineering and 56 papers in Building and Construction. Recurrent topics in Andy H.F. Chow's work include Transportation Planning and Optimization (70 papers), Traffic control and management (59 papers) and Traffic Prediction and Management Techniques (54 papers). Andy H.F. Chow is often cited by papers focused on Transportation Planning and Optimization (70 papers), Traffic control and management (59 papers) and Traffic Prediction and Management Techniques (54 papers). Andy H.F. Chow collaborates with scholars based in Hong Kong, United Kingdom and China. Andy H.F. Chow's co-authors include Hong K. Lo, Renxin Zhong, Cheng-shuo Ying, Kwai‐Sang Chin, Zicheng Su, Tao Cheng, W.Y. Szeto, David Z.W. Wang, Ying Li and Yong‐Hong Kuo and has published in prestigious journals such as Expert Systems with Applications, IEEE Transactions on Intelligent Transportation Systems and International Journal of Production Research.
